Originally posted by: peleejosh
What are the benifits of using 2 x 1 gb modules?

I think usually running 4 modules drops the speed down to 333mhz, and forces you to use 2T timing. Although i think with those modules you will have to use 2t anyway. Another (slightly obscure) advantage of 2 sticks, is that its half as likely to have a stick go bad =).

but if it is more than, say $40 cheaper for you to get 4x512, go for it i guess
